What condition is shown in the photograph?
How should it be treated?
There is a large inguinal swelling underneath a typical right inguinal hernia incision. This is most likely to be a recurrent inguinal hernia. A further surgical repair is indicated and this is best performed by laparoscopic surgery with insertion of a prosthetic mesh. An open mesh repair could be performed but the risk of complications is high.
